Boston: Little, Brown & Co., 1894. Title page dated 1894. Collection of verses from the Elizabethan period from such authors as Shakespeare, Drummond, Carew, Herrick, Marlowe, etc., illustrated with black and white tissue-protected plates. Three quarter teal blue-green grained leather binding by Blackwell over marbled boards, raised spine bands with gilt decorated compartments, top edge gilt, about 7.5" tall. Covers rubbed, mainly at the extremities, with a partial "coffee cup" stain to a small area of the front cover, sound binding, clean pages with some foxing to outer edges of frontis plate and title page, small chip from bottom of half-title, no names or other markings.. Hard Cover. Good. 12mo - over 6¾" - 7¾" tall.
